virtualisatie kan overal nuttig zijn, of het nu voor thuiskantoor en kleine bedrijven is, of in grote ondernemingen en datacenters. Het gebruik van de juiste software om deze virtualisaties te beheren is belangrijk-als u niet de juiste tools gebruikt, kan uw virtuele omgeving op zijn best rommelig en ineffectief zijn, of buggy en niet-functioneel in het slechtste geval.
in deze gids zal ik een snelle inleiding geven over virtualisatie, en vervolgens een virtualisatiesoftware vergelijken om de beste virtualisatiesoftware op de markt te bepalen voor vandaag. Als u op zoek bent naar een manier om virtualisatiesoftware te monitoren en te beheren—en het meeste uit uw virtuele omgevingen te halen—leg ik u bovendien uit waarom u een tool als SolarWinds® Virtualization Manager zou moeten overwegen.
Wat Is Virtualisatie?
Wat Is Virtualisatiesoftware?
beste virtualisatiesoftware vergelijking
Windows
Mac
Linux
Wat moet u weten over virtualisatiesoftware
voordelen van het monitoren van uw virtuele Machines
hoe kiest u de beste virtualisatiesoftware
- Wat Is virtualisatie?
- Wat is virtualisatiesoftware?
- beste virtualisatiesoftware vergelijking
- Top 3 virtualisatiesoftware Voor Windows
- virtualisatiesoftware voor Mac
- beste virtualisatiesoftware Voor Linux
- wat te weten over virtualisatiesoftware
- voordelen van het monitoren van uw virtuele Machines
- hoe kiest u de beste virtualisatiesoftware
Wat Is virtualisatie?
virtualisatie kan in vele vormen worden toegepast, afhankelijk van wat u probeert te virtualiseren. U kunt bijvoorbeeld netwerken, desktops, toepassingen, opslag-en serverinfrastructuur en gegevens virtualiseren. Ik ga door de verschillende soorten virtualisatie, dan kijken naar software om virtuele machines te maken en te beheren.
- desktopvirtualisatie. De meeste mensen zijn al bekend met desktop virtualisatie. Dit is waar in plaats van een besturingssysteem wordt geïnstalleerd op de fysieke hardware van een computer, een software laag bestaat tussen de hardware en de virtuele desktop. Deze software wordt een hypervisor genoemd en kan direct op de hardware worden geïnstalleerd. U kunt ook eerst een besturingssysteem installeren (zoals Windows) en vervolgens de hypervisor bovenop het besturingssysteem installeren. De hypervisor kan dan bijvoorbeeld een virtuele machine met Linux opzetten. Op deze manier kun je Windows op je computer en een Linux virtuele machine gebruiken. Dit is vooral handig voor het testen van toepassingen op verschillende besturingssystemen of software in ontwikkeling.
- Toepassingsvirtualisatie. De volgende soort virtualisatie die de meeste mensen hebben gebruikt heet application virtualization. Dit is waar een toepassing wordt gevirtualiseerd en opgeslagen op servers buiten het fysieke apparaat dat u gebruikt om toegang te krijgen tot de toepassing. Je zou dit kunnen gebruiken om een Mac-only applicatie uit te voeren op een Windows-apparaat, bijvoorbeeld.
- netwerkvirtualisatie. Netwerken kunnen worden gevirtualiseerd door het verzamelen van netwerkbronnen zoals switches, routers en andere netwerkinfrastructuur. De collectieve capaciteiten van deze middelen kunnen dan worden samengevoegd, en het hele netwerk wordt beheerd als één entiteit. Als het netwerkgebruik variabel is, kunt u door het netwerk te virtualiseren resources efficiënter toewijzen en distribueren en de prestaties stabiel en hoog houden.
- opslagvirtualisatie. Dit is wanneer opslag van meerdere fysieke opslagapparaten wordt gecombineerd en behandeld als één opslagapparaat (zoals netwerkbronnen hierboven). De virtuele opslag kan vervolgens worden beheerd als één opslagapparaat, en u kunt resources flexibeler toewijzen, wijzigen, verplaatsen en instellen over uw infrastructuur als dat nodig is.
- servervirtualisatie. Wanneer servers worden gevirtualiseerd, splitst een tool de bronnen van een server op in kleinere virtuele machineservers. Hierdoor kunnen gebruikers toegang krijgen tot elke virtuele server en kunnen fysieke bronnen efficiënter worden gemaakt. In plaats van drie fysieke servers te hebben toegewezen aan drie delen van het bedrijf, kunt u een fysieke server opsplitsen in drie virtuele machines. Dit kan uw serverinfrastructuur meer gestroomlijnd maken en op hardwarekosten besparen.
- datavirtualisatie. Gegevens worden geaggregeerd over een systeem en vervolgens in virtuele vorm verstrekt aan apparaten in het netwerk of systeem. Deze apparaten kunnen toegang krijgen tot virtuele gegevens zonder dat ze precies weten waar ze zijn opgeslagen, en de originele gegevens hoeven niet te worden verplaatst of gekopieerd voor apparaten in de hele infrastructuur om toegang te krijgen.
terug naar boven
Wat is virtualisatiesoftware?
met virtualisatiesoftware kunt u virtuele machines maken voor de soorten virtualisatie die we hierboven hebben besproken. In de meeste gevallen gebruikt u virtualisatiesoftware om virtuele netwerken, virtuele desktops en virtuele servers te maken. Deze stukken software worden hypervisors of virtuele machine monitoren genoemd.
Hypervisors werken door een extra laag te maken tussen uw fysieke hardware (of besturingssysteem) en een virtuele machine. Ze kunnen ofwel” bare metal “hypervisors of” gehoste ” hypervisors. Bare metal hypervisors worden geïnstalleerd op de fysieke hardware, zonder enig besturingssysteem (ook wel Type 1 genoemd). U kunt dan direct virtuele machines maken. Gehoste hypervisors (Type 2) draaien op een bestaand besturingssysteem en zijn over het algemeen gemakkelijker te bedienen omdat ze functioneren als elk ander programma dat u op uw computer kunt gebruiken.
beste virtualisatiesoftware vergelijking
ik ga door de verschillende opties die beschikbaar zijn op de markt, waaronder de beste virtualisatiesoftware voor Windows, Mac en Linux vandaag.
Top 3 virtualisatiesoftware Voor Windows
- VirtualBox
VirtualBox is gratis virtualisatiesoftware voor Windows in de vorm van een open-source hypervisor. Laat je niet misleiden door het feit dat het gratis: Dit Oracle product is een van de beste Windows virtualisatie tools die er zijn. VirtualBox kan draaien op hostbesturingssystemen, waaronder Windows, Linux 2.4 en verder, Server 2003, Solaris, OpenSolaris en OpenBSD, en kan deze ook installeren als gastbesturingssystemen.
VirtualBox is een gehoste hypervisor—dit betekent dat u het op uw besturingssysteem uitvoert als een toepassing en virtuele machines maakt via deze toepassing. VirtualBox gebruikt snapshots om een huidige VM-status op te slaan, zodat u er later naar kunt terugkeren indien nodig. Snapshots worden voornamelijk gebruikt voor testdoeleinden. Tot slot ondersteunt het de migratie van virtuele machines, prestatieoptimalisatietools en een GUI voor externe toegang. - Hyper-V
een andere grote speler op de markt is de Hyper-V-software, een Microsoft-virtualisatiesoftware. Dit is een van de belangrijkste concurrenten voor VirtualBox. Hoewel VirtualBox een gehoste hypervisor is, is Hyper-V een bare metal hypervisor. Wanneer de computer wordt opgestart, wordt Hyper-V rechtstreeks vanuit het BIOS uitgevoerd en wordt een virtual machine management systeem gestart, zoals Windows, Windows Server of Hyper-V Server. Als de computer wordt uitgevoerd, Hyper-V zal worden uitgevoerd, terwijl VirtualBox wordt alleen gestart als de gebruiker opent de VirtualBox toepassing op hun besturingssysteem.
VirtualBox kan op alle hierboven besproken besturingssystemen draaien, maar Hyper-V is alleen compatibel met Windows. Dit is een van de belangrijkste nadelen van Hyper-V. Als uw onderneming gebruik maakt van verschillende platforms, VirtualBox zou uw keuze. Echter, als je een Windows-only Of voornamelijk Windows-gebaseerd systeem en je wilt een bare metal hypervisor, Hyper-V is de koploper.
in tegenstelling tot VirtualBox ondersteunt Hyper-V alleen hardware virtualisatie, maar alle andere functies zijn zeer vergelijkbaar (migratie, afstandsbediening, enz.) Echter, ondersteuning is niet geweldig, en de software kan een beetje onhandig op te zetten en te gebruiken. Aan de positieve kant komt het als gratis virtualisatiesoftware met Windows 10 Pro en Windows Server. - VMware Workstation
VMware is een andere dominante speler op de markt van virtualisatiesoftware Voor Windows, met hoog gewaardeerde producten voor verschillende hostbesturingssystemen.
net als VirtualBox is VMware Workstation een gehoste hypervisor, die op het besturingssysteem is geïnstalleerd en als een toepassing wordt gebruikt. VMware Workstation kan alleen worden geïnstalleerd op Windows-en Linux-machines, maar VMware biedt VMware Fusion voor Mac als alternatief. VMware Workstation kan gastbesturingssystemen van Linux, Windows, Solaris, FreeBSD en macOS maken. Het ondersteunt ook hardware virtualisatie, maar biedt geen software virtualisatie zoals VirtualBox.
VMware Workstation heeft een hoogwaardige, intuïtieve en gebruiksvriendelijke GUI. VMware produceert ook VMware vSphere, een bare-metal hypervisor voor Windows-systemen. In plaats van virtuele desktops, wordt dit gebruikt om virtuele datacenters te creëren. Denk goed na over precies waarvoor u uw virtualisatiesoftware wilt gebruiken, aangezien verschillende van deze fabrikanten iets verschillende producten hebben voor verschillende virtualisatiebehoeften. VMware-producten kunnen duur zijn.
Back to top
virtualisatiesoftware voor Mac
- VMware Fusion
als het gaat om virtualisatiesoftware voor Mac, biedt VMware de VMware Fusion tool. Het ondersteunt in principe dezelfde lijst van gehoste machines als VMware Workstation en vSphere. Het bevat ook een “Unity Mode”, waarmee u Windows-toepassingen kunt starten vanaf het macOS dock. Op deze manier kunt u de besturingssystemen integreren. De software is visueel aangenaam, eenvoudig te gebruiken en zeer stabiel met een laag aantal fouten.
er zijn echter enkele nadelen. In vergelijking met het opstarten van een Windows-besturingssysteem met behulp van VMware, zowel Parallels en VirtualBox waren veel sneller. VirtualBox stelt minder functies in dan Parallels en VMware Fusion, dus het is logisch om sneller op te starten. VMware Fusion wordt over het algemeen beschouwd als enterprise-grade software, omdat het complexere integraties opzet en meer functies heeft. Aan de andere kant, Parallels wordt over het algemeen meer gebruikt voor thuiskantoor of kleine bedrijven virtualisatie.
u kunt een gratis proefversie van VMware Fusion krijgen als u het wilt testen voordat u het koopt. Er zijn twee verschillende versies: Basic en Pro. - Boot Camp
dit is gratis virtualisatiesoftware van Apple voor het maken van virtuele machines voor Macs, gemaakt door Microsoft en Apple die samenwerken. Hiermee kunt u Windows-besturingssystemen effectief uitvoeren op Mac-hardware. Wanneer u uw Mac opstart met Boot Camp, kunt u kiezen tussen Windows of Mac OS, afhankelijk van uw voorkeur op het moment. Het bestaat al sinds 2007 en stelt u in staat om beide besturingssystemen op te starten door de harde schijf te partitioneren.
u hebt Boot Camp ingesteld met behulp van een gereedschap genaamd Boot Camp Assistant. Standaard duurt het ongeveer 20 GB van uw harde schijf voor uw Windows-partitie en laat de rest voor Mac OS uit te voeren. Als u weet dat u gaat installeren van grote toepassingen op de Windows-partitie, toewijzen meer van uw harde schijf.
- Parallels Desktop
veel Mac-gebruikers geven de voorkeur aan Parallels boven Boot Camp, omdat het gemakkelijker kan integreren met Windows naast het eigen Mac OS. Het maakt het zelfs mogelijk om waarschuwingen van uw Windows virtuele machine te laten zien in uw Mac OS alert center, waarmee u kunt bijhouden wat er gebeurt in uw VM ‘ s, zelfs als u ze niet actief gebruikt. Parallels kan ook VM ‘ s maken met verschillende Linux-distributies, en kan Chrome OS of oudere versies van Mac OS uitvoeren als je ze nodig hebt voor testdoeleinden.
beste virtualisatiesoftware Voor Linux
RedHat virtualisatie
als het gaat om Linux virtualisatiesoftware, kunnen sommige van de bovenstaande tools ook worden gebruikt op Linux-besturingssystemen, ook al zijn ze ontworpen voor Windows of Mac. RedHat virtualisatie is echter speciaal gemaakt voor Linux besturingssystemen. Het is eenvoudig te gebruiken en is gebaseerd op de KVM (kernel-based virtual machine) hypervisor. Hoewel het een gehoste hypervisor, een enorme hoeveelheid ontwikkeling is gegaan in de volwassenheid van deze software, waardoor het in veel gevallen zo snel als een systeem werkt op een niet-gevirtualiseerde manier.
het ondersteunt gastbesturingssystemen van andere Linux-distributies, Windows 7, 8, 8.1 en 10, en Windows Server-distributies. Het bevordert een hoge mate van schaalbaarheid en kan grote virtuele machines maken om grote ondernemingen te ondersteunen. U kunt een gratis proefversie van RedHat virtualisatie krijgen of het op abonnementsbasis kopen.
Back to top
wat te weten over virtualisatiesoftware
VMware Workstation en andere VMware-producten worden algemeen beschouwd als de industriestandaard en staan bekend als enkele van de beste virtualisatiesoftware-opties voor zowel Windows-als Mac-hostbesturingssystemen. Over het algemeen is de beste optie voor Mac naar mijn mening Parallels of VMware Fusion, met de Boot Camp bieden basisfunctionaliteit als je gewoon wilt in staat zijn om een Windows-besturingssysteem te draaien naast uw Mac OS. Sommige van de bovenstaande software kan ook draaien op Linux distributies, maar de RedHat virtualisatie tool is veel sneller, omdat het speciaal is ontworpen voor gebruik op Red Hat Linux.
echter, uiteindelijk moet u de beste virtualisatie optie kiezen voor uw netwerk en infrastructuur setup. Al deze apparaten hebben monitoringtools nodig om de prestaties in de gaten te houden, aangezien virtuele machines en de bijbehorende virtuele omgevingen unieke uitdagingen met zich meebrengen.
voordelen van het monitoren van uw virtuele Machines
wanneer u virtualisatiesoftware gebruikt en virtuele machines uitvoert, moet u ervoor zorgen dat u gedrag, capaciteit en prestaties bijhoudt. Voor dit doel gebruiken de meeste bedrijven virtual machine management tools die onafhankelijk van de hypervisor of virtualisatie software werken.
Monitoring is belangrijk omdat virtuele omgevingen andere uitdagingen hebben dan fysieke omgevingen. Een gast machine heeft geen directe toegang tot de hardware—het gaat via een hypervisor of andere virtualisatie software. Het is van vitaal belang voor de hypervisor om correct te functioneren en de juiste fysieke middelen toe te wijzen aan uw virtuele machines als dat nodig is. Het monitoren van CPU-en geheugengebruik en-toewijzing is belangrijk om ervoor te zorgen dat VM ‘ s naar verwachting presteren. Daarnaast moet u ervoor zorgen dat netwerkcomponenten en opslag goed werken, zodat u geen bandbreedteproblemen of capaciteitsproblemen ondervindt bij uw gebruikers.
in wezen kunnen fysieke machines die met fysieke hardware werken alleen gebruiken wat de fysieke hardware beschikbaar heeft. Virtuele machines kunnen zoveel fysieke bronnen toegewezen krijgen als de beheerder wil, wat betekent dat een computer met 10 GB RAM 10 gastbesturingssystemen kan hosten, en elke gast 2 GB RAM kan toewijzen, en alleen maar hopen dat elk besturingssysteem niet altijd de volledige RAM-toewijzing hoeft te gebruiken. Dit “overaanbod” komt vaak voor, maar kan problemen veroorzaken als het niet correct wordt beheerd en gecontroleerd.
een goed virtual machine monitoring tool zou in staat moeten zijn om zowel de guest OS laag als de virtualisatie laag te bekijken, om er zeker van te zijn dat de gegevens van beide “zijden” overeenkomen. De virtuele omgeving moet worden behandeld, niet één machine tegelijk, omdat u uw volledige virtuele infrastructuur in de gaten moet houden om de wildgroei van VM ‘ s te verminderen en effectief te schalen. Het creëren van te veel virtuele machines dan laat ze werken ongecontroleerd kan grote problemen met de prestaties veroorzaken als je niet beschikt over een management tool op zijn plaats.
alle bovenstaande taken zijn eenvoudiger met de juiste software. Mijn beste keuze voor een virtualisatie management tool is SolarWinds Virtualization Manager (VMAN). VMAN biedt uitgebreide VM-monitoring, waaronder capaciteitsplanning, tools voor het monitoren en beheren van VM-prestaties en volledige zichtbaarheid voor Hyper-V-en VMware-virtualisatiesoftware. Het kan ook informatie verstrekken over uw volledige virtuele infrastructuur, zoals hostmachines, VM ‘s, clusterorganisatie, virtuele opslag zoals vSAN’ s en prestatiegegevens.
SolarWinds VMAN heeft ingebouwde tools om de wildgroei van VM ’s te verminderen, zoals het uitschakelen van niet-actieve VM’ s en het verwijderen van uitgeschakelde VM ‘ s die al een tijdje niet zijn gebruikt. Tot slot heeft VMAN handige voorspellingshulpmiddelen voor het bijhouden van netwerk-en opslagbehoeften, CPU-en geheugenfunctionaliteit en volledige zichtbaarheid over uw hele stack (of het nu gaat om virtuele infrastructuur, opslag of server). Ik hou ook van de gratis 30-dagen trial, dus je kunt het testen voor jezelf.
hoe kiest u de beste virtualisatiesoftware
de virtualisatiesoftware die u kiest hangt in grote mate af van welke besturingssystemen uw huidige apparaten al draaien en welke infrastructuur u hebt ingesteld. Het hangt ook af van het beveiligingsniveau dat je nodig hebt, of je bare metal wilt of gehoste hypervisors, en welke soorten besturingssystemen je wilt virtualiseren. Zoals ik hierboven vermeld, er zijn een paar grote spelers op de markt, maar uiteindelijk moet je kiezen wat past bij wat uw bedrijf probeert te doen.
in alle gevallen moet u ervoor zorgen dat uw virtuele machines en bijbehorende software correct functioneren en goed presteren, en hiervoor adviseer ik het gebruik van een uitgebreide monitoring software. Mijn beste keuze is SolarWinds Virtualization Manager, vanwege het gebruiksgemak, tal van functies en kosteneffectieve prijzen.